The Atkins Camels will head out on the road to square off against the Northeast Guilford Rams at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Both teams took a loss in their last game, so they'll have plenty of motivation to get the 'W'.
Atkins unfortunately witnessed the end of their four-game winning streak on Friday. They took a 42-36 hit to the loss column at the hands of Rockingham County. Atkins has not had much luck with Rockingham County recently, as the team's come up short the last five times they've met.
Meanwhile, Northeast Guilford's recent rough patch got a bit rougher on Friday after their fifth straight loss. They were outmatched by Ben L. Smith at home and fell 71-23. While losing is never fun, Northeast Guilford can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' North Carolina basketball rankings (they are ranked 360th, while Ben L. Smith is ranked 66th).
Atkins' defeat ended a three-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 9-12. As for Northeast Guilford, they have been struggling recently as they've lost six of their last seven games, which put a noticeable dent in their 9-14 record this season.
Atkins was able to grind out a solid win over Northeast Guilford in their previous matchup last Friday, winning 48-36. Will Atkins repeat their success, or does Northeast Guilford have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
